#603498 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#603498 is composed of 37.6% red, 20.4% green and 59.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 36.8% cyan, 65.8% magenta, 0% yellow and 40.4% black. It has a hue angle of 266.4 degrees, a saturation of 49% and a lightness of 40%. #603498 color hex could be obtained by blending #c068ff with #000031. Closest websafe color is: #663399.

● #603498 color description : Dark moderate violet.
#603498 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#603498 has RGB values of R:96, G:52, B:152 and CMYK values of C:0.37, M:0.66, Y:0, K:0.4. Its decimal value is 6304920.

Shades and Tints of #603498
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#040206 is the darkest color, while #f9f6fc is the lightest one.

Tones of #603498
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#666369 is the less saturated color, while #5a05c7 is the most saturated one.
